Published by Taylor & Francis Group in 2025, this book is ideal for students, researchers, and professionals working in data science, agriculture, veterinary science, and precision livestock farming.
This book introduces the application of machine learning techniques to monitor, predict, and improve animal behavior and welfare in farm environments. It provides a strong foundation in both animal behavior science and Python-based machine learning, making it accessible even to readers who are new to programming or AI concepts.
The content covers essential topics such as data collection from sensors and monitoring systems, preprocessing of behavioral data, supervised and unsupervised learning models, and predictive analytics. It also explores real-world applications like detecting health issues, optimizing feeding patterns, improving productivity, and enhancing animal welfare through intelligent systems.
The 1st edition emphasizes practical learning by including Python-based examples, algorithms, and case studies that demonstrate how machine learning models can be implemented in agricultural settings. Readers will gain hands-on knowledge of tools and techniques used in modern smart farming and precision livestock management.
With 406 pages of detailed content, this hardbound edition is supported by diagrams, code snippets, and real-world datasets that make complex concepts easier to understand. It serves as both a learning guide and a reference for integrating AI technologies into farm management practices.
